Camp Key Features
- Fun and fast-paced development in a fun and exciting atmosphere.
- Focus on mastering all core fundamental skills and aspects of the game.
- Proper skating and stride development to achieve maximum speed and agility in both forward and backward skating.
- Stickhandling and puck control techniques that include proper hand positioning, hand/eye coordination, and puck protection.
- Passing development that will increase players’ overall ability to catch and receive passes effectively while moving.
- Shooting techniques that include forehand and backhand shots.
